Understanding Driver Support in 2026
Driver support refers to the software components that enable hardware devices, such as headsets, to communicate effectively with computers and other devices. In 2026, driver support has become more sophisticated, ensuring seamless compatibility, improved performance, and enhanced user experience across various platforms.
